5 Needs to Know… NO Technology devices allowed for students on the trip for purposes other than: – to use as a camera or – to call parents in case of emergency. – Devices are not to be used to play games, listen to music, read books, etc. Students need to pack a lunch for the first day of the trip. We will stop to eat lunch at a rest stop before arriving in DC. – They need to keep the lunch with them on the bus. – We will not have access to items stored under the bus until we reach the hotel.

6 Needs to Know… Each student needs to pack a bag to keep with him/her on the bus. This bag needs to include: – bottled water (1 for each day), – snacks for two days, – books, travel games, – a raincoat/poncho, – and lunch for Thursday. – Depending on the weather… a sweatshirt or coat is also recommended.

7 Needs to Know… Wear comfortable shoes. (Don’t go out and buy new right before the trip.) Wear DC shirt on Thursday and OCE 5 th grade shirt on Friday. Students are encouraged to dress in layers. (We will give updates on the weather as we get closer to the dates.) Pillows are allowed for the bus ride. Disposable cameras are STRONGLY RECOMMENDED.
